Former Miss Universe Zozibini Tunzi ties the knot in Western Cape


Former Miss South Africa and Miss Universe 2019 Zozibini Tunzi surprised fans after sharing photos from her intimate wedding ceremony.

Wearing a stunning dress by Vietnamese fashion designer Phan Huy, the big day took place on Saturday, March 22 at the Belair Pavilion in Paarl, Western Cape.

Zozibini, now 31, became South Africa's third Miss Universe winner in 2019 and the first black South African woman to win the prestigious international pageant.

After Miss Universe, the international TV host, model and actress made her acting debut in the film "The Woman King" and was invited to cohost the Miss Universe Philippines 2023 pageant.
